Output 1668badc9205a538434bd7ec3f0a13546106a7738d930c4e3ea79c4d2ca88336:1

value
27816400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b333b97bb8b179a7afcd18a80ed5981fc40f0d27 OP_EQUAL
address
MQEh9en8C6dM5kmGg7Ros9jRDyAkEWPPjR
transaction
1668badc9205a538434bd7ec3f0a13546106a7738d930c4e3ea79c4d2ca88336
spent
true